On 13/07/2014 16:35, Steve Hay wrote:
> On 21 March 2014 22:17, Steve Hay <st...@googlemail.com> wrote:
>> Testing a mod_perl & libapreq build on Windows I have come across a
>> problem introduced into the current SVN trunk of libapreq by revision
>> 1124400.
>>
>> The attached patch fixes the problem for me on Windows, and hopefully
>> for any NeXT and NetWare users out there too, but it seems I don't
>> have commit access to apreq. Please could somebody apply this (and
>> even test the non-Windows cases first if possible too)?
>
> The original patch fixed the build on Windows, but not quite as
> intended: It used nothing for the definition of AT_INLINE, instead of
> using __inline as I had intended. (The main thing is not to use inline
> (or __inline__), which MS VC++ doesn't understand.)
>
> The attached patch corrects that.
